Language

The official language of Romania is Romanian. However, English is widely spoken in tourist areas.

Currency

The currency of Romania is the Romanian leu (RON). It is recommended to exchange your currency before arriving in Romania.

What to Eat

Videle is known for its traditional Romanian cuisine. Some of the most popular dishes include:

  • Sarmale: Cabbage rolls filled with ground meat and rice.
  • Mămăligă: Cornmeal porridge.
  • Tocană: A stew made with meat, vegetables, and spices.
  • Cozonac: A sweet bread filled with nuts and raisins.
